本篇文章给大家谈谈php怎么截取最后一个字,以及php 去掉最后一个字符对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录:
- 1、php求字符串最后一个字符的函数。
- 2、php如何截取最后一个/后面的字符
- 3、php中怎么去掉字符串最后一个字符
- 4、php 如何截取字符串最后两个字符?
- 5、php如何截取最后一个字符?
- 6、PHP去除最后一个字符的函数是什么?
php求字符串最后一个字符的函数。
substr(YourString, -1)
附:
substr 取部份字符串。
语法: string substr(string string, int start, int [length]);
返回值: 字符串
函数种类: 资料处理
内容说明: 本函数将字符串 string 的第 start 位起的字符串取出 length 个字符。若 start 为负数,则从字符串尾端算起。若可省略的参数 length 存在,但为负数,则表示取到倒数第 length 个字符。
使用范例
?
echo substr("abcdef", 1, 3); // 返回 "bcd"
echo substr("abcdef", -2); // 返回 "ef"
echo substr("abcdef", -3, 1); // 返回 "d"
echo substr("abcdef", 1, -1); // 返回 "bcde"
?
php如何截取最后一个/后面的字符
$str="xxx/aaa/bbb/cccc/ddd";
$arr=explode("/", $str);
//获取最后一个/后边的字符
$last=$arr[count($arr)-1];
php中怎么去掉字符串最后一个字符
使用PHP字符串系列函数trim();
trim去掉两端的空格,可以带两个参数,第一个参数是原字符串,第二个参数是需要消除的字符,默认为空格,如trim("#hello#","#") 就是去掉两端的"#",如果要去掉某一侧的话,可以使用ltrim()去掉左侧的字符,rtrim()去掉右侧的字符。
$str = "hello#";
echo rtrim($str,"#");
或者可以使用substr来直接进行截取
首先获取字符串的长度,然后截取到长度-1的位置,如
$str = "hello";
echo substr($str,0,strlen($str)-1);
php 如何截取字符串最后两个字符?
在php中只要判断字符串1与字符串2之前的一个stripos位置然后再使用substr开始截取就可以了,介绍一个简单例子。
使用方法:
1 2 $keyword='查找(计组实验)' $need=getNeedBetween($keyword, '(' , ')' );
运行该程序之后:
1 $need='计组实验';
下面就来完成上面用到的字符串截取函数。getNeedBetween。该函数可实现简单的从字符串($kw)截取两个指定的字符($mark1,$mark2)之间字符串,失败返回0,成功返回截取的字符串。
1 2 3 4 5 6 7 8 9 10 11 12 ?php function getNeedBetween($kw1,$mark1,$mark2){ $kw=$kw1; $kw='123′.$kw.'123′; $st =stripos($kw,$mark1); $ed =stripos($kw,$mark2); if(($st==false||$ed==false)||$st=$ed) return 0; $kw=substr($kw,($st+1),($ed-$st-1)); return $kw; } ?
php如何截取最后一个字符?
必需规定在字符串的何处开始。正数在字符串的指定位置开始。负数在从字符串结尾开始的指定位置开始。0在字符串中的第一个字符处开始。
PHP(外文名:PHP: Hypertext Preprocessor,中文名:“超文本预处理器”)是一种通用开源脚本语言。语法吸收了C语言、Java和Perl的特点,利于学习,使用广泛,主要适用于Web开发领域。
PHP 独特的语法混合了C、Java、Perl以及PHP自创的语法。它可以比CGI或者Perl更快速地执行动态网页。用PHP做出的动态页面与其他的编程语言相比,PHP是将程序嵌入到HTML(标准通用标记语言下的一个应用)文档中去执行,执行效率比完全生成HTML标记的CGI要高许多;PHP还可以执行编译后代码,编译可以达到加密和优化代码运行,使代码运行更快。
PHP去除最后一个字符的函数是什么?
使用rtrim()函数从字符串的末端开始删除空白字符或其他预定义字符。
rtrim(string,charlist)
string 必需。规定要转换的字符串。
charlist 可选。规定从字符串中删除哪些字符。
?php
$str = "Hello World!\n\n";
echo $str;
echo rtrim($str);
echo ltrim($str);
?
输出:
body
Hello World!
Hello World!/body
php怎么截取最后一个字的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于php 去掉最后一个字符、php怎么截取最后一个字的信息别忘了在本站进行查找喔。